Saurashtra (state)

Saurashtra in the 1920s and 30s, divided into principalities

The state of Saurashtra is the state of India , which existed in 1948-1956. The capital is Rajkot .

During the British rule in India, in the Saurashtra region with the Kathiyavar Peninsula, there were more than 200 native principalities - from such large as Baroda , to very small possessions. During the partition of British India, Vallabhai Patel made great efforts to persuade their rulers to join the Indian Union . On January 24, 1948, the Conventant took place, at which most rulers proclaimed the creation of the United States of Kathiyavar . Rajpramukh of the new state was first the former ruler of Bhavnagar, and then the former djam sahib Navanagara .

However, not all were included in this entity. The ruler of Baroda decided to try to make his principality a completely independent state (in the end, he agreed to its integration into the state of Bombay ), and the rulers of Junagadh, Mangrol, Manavadar and several other possessions tried to become part of Pakistan. The young Indian state could not allow the creation of hostile enclaves within the country, so these rulers were overthrown, and the people voted in referenda to join India.

However, there remained a legal snag: although these territories became part of India, but they were not part of the United States of Kathiyavar , they were governed by the Executive Council of Junagadha, whose representatives did not participate in the Convention.

In November 1948, the United States of Kathiyavar was renamed the United State of Saurashtra , which, after an additional Conventant, included the lands of other former possessions. After the second additional Convention, held in January 1949, Junagadh joined the Saurashtra. On February 20, 1949, the governments of Junagadh, Mangrol, Manavadar, Babariavad, Bantva and Sardargarh officially transferred their powers to the government of Saurashtra.

In 1956, in accordance with the State Reorganization Act , Saurashtra was annexed to the state of Bombay.
